当前位置:
test2_计原则端接I设口开p后发
时间:2025-05-24 17:58:05 出处:取名系统开发阅读(143)
通过`GET /users`获取用户列表,端接可靠且易于维护的口开后端接口。当请求的计原资源不存在时,这有助于开发者快速上手,端接文档中可以列出每个接口的口开URI、创建、计原清晰的端接API文档、这种设计降低了服务器压力,口开还可以使用CDN来加速静态资源的计原加载,服务器根据请求处理业务逻辑并返回响应。端接减少数据库访问次数;优化代码,口开
1. 资源导向
RESTful API的计原核心思想是将一切视为资源,
例如,端接提高用户体验。口开
希望本文能帮助开发者更好地理解RESTful API的计原设计原则,API应遵循统一的设计规范,使用合适的HTTP状态码有助于提高系统的易用性和可维护性。可扩展性和版本控制、为App的成功提供有力保障。参数等,404(Not Found)和500(Internal Server Error)等。400(Bad Request)、还显著简化了接口的复杂度。常见的状态码包括200(OK)、本文将深入探讨RESTful API的设计原则,可以使用ETag和Last-Modified头部来实现缓存,并附上示例代码,成为目前最为流行的接口设计风格,并在实际开发中加以应用,DELETE用于删除资源。提高了系统的可扩展性。
例如,同时,安全性以及性能优化等方面。
4. 合适的HTTP状态码
HTTP状态码用于表示请求的结果。开发者应根据请求结果选择合适的HTTP状态码,确保系统的稳定性和兼容性。
遵循这些原则,以区分单个资源和资源集合。以符合RESTful API的设计规范。防止恶意攻击和未授权访问。这些资源可以是用户、
例如,服务器应返回404状态码;当请求成功时,提高查询效率;使用缓存机制,减少对服务器的请求次数。提供API接口列表,如OAuth、便于维护和升级。文档应描述每个资源的用途、
结语
RESTful API的设计原则涵盖了资源导向、包括URI、确保只有授权用户能够访问敏感资源。通过URI,确保格式清晰。为了确保API的变化不会破坏现有客户端应用,开发者可以构建出高效、更新或删除资源的操作。POST用于创建资源,此外,旨在帮助开发者构建高效、每次请求都是独立的,从而提升App后端接口的质量和用户体验。也可以是集合或控制器。开发者应使用HTTPS协议来加密数据传输,用户资源的URI可能是`/users`。访问方式以及可用的HTTP方法和参数等。
例如,标准的HTTP方法、即服务器不保存任何客户端请求的信息。HTTP方法、以便服务器能够正确处理。响应格式以及示例请求和响应。
7. 安全性
安全性是RESTful API设计的关键。开发者应合理设计数据库,RESTful API凭借其简洁性、通过`POST /users`创建新用户。
例如,PUT用于更新资源,同时,通过`PUT /users/{ id}`更新用户信息,这种设计方式直观且易于客户端理解和使用。客户端可以执行获取、可靠且易于维护的后端接口,灵活性和可扩展性,请求方法、id="infoTrade_content">App后端接口开发至关重要。合适的HTTP状态码、这种设计方式不仅直观,商品等实体,服务器应返回200状态码。
常见的版本控制方法包括在URI中包含版本号(如`/v1/users`)或使用自定义请求头(如`Accept: application/vnd.example.v2+json`)。并在各类应用中得到了广泛应用。确保数据传输安全。无状态性要求客户端在每次请求时提供足够的信息,无状态性、JWT等,401(Unauthorized)、每个资源都通过唯一的标识符(URI)来访问。限制API访问权限,通过`GET /users/{ id}`获取特定用户,实现身份验证和授权机制,降低学习和使用成本。提高处理速度。通过增加新的资源或操作来轻松扩展API功能。以便客户端正确理解和处理。使用Markdown格式编写文档,
8. 性能优化
性能是RESTful API设计的重要指标。需要引入版本控制。同时,
2. 无状态性
RESTful API遵循无状态原则,
3. 标准的HTTP方法
RESTful API使用标准的HTTP方法来表示对资源的操作:GET用于获取资源,
5. 清晰的API文档
详细的API文档是RESTful API的重要组成部分。通过`DELETE /users/{ id}`删除用户。资源的集合通常使用复数形式表示,
6. 可扩展性和版本控制
RESTful API应具有良好的可扩展性,请求参数、考虑使用CDN等加速技术来降低网络延迟。此外,开发者应确保使用正确的HTTP方法,订单、这有助于开发者平滑地迁移和更新API,展示如何使用API。

RESTful API的计原核心思想是将一切视为资源,
例如,端接提高用户体验。口开
希望本文能帮助开发者更好地理解RESTful API的计原设计原则,API应遵循统一的设计规范,使用合适的HTTP状态码有助于提高系统的易用性和可维护性。可扩展性和版本控制、为App的成功提供有力保障。参数等,404(Not Found)和500(Internal Server Error)等。400(Bad Request)、还显著简化了接口的复杂度。常见的状态码包括200(OK)、本文将深入探讨RESTful API的设计原则,可以使用ETag和Last-Modified头部来实现缓存,并附上示例代码,成为目前最为流行的接口设计风格,并在实际开发中加以应用,DELETE用于删除资源。提高了系统的可扩展性。
例如,同时,安全性以及性能优化等方面。
4. 合适的HTTP状态码
HTTP状态码用于表示请求的结果。开发者应根据请求结果选择合适的HTTP状态码,确保系统的稳定性和兼容性。
遵循这些原则,以区分单个资源和资源集合。以符合RESTful API的设计规范。防止恶意攻击和未授权访问。这些资源可以是用户、
例如,服务器应返回404状态码;当请求成功时,提高查询效率;使用缓存机制,减少对服务器的请求次数。提供API接口列表,如OAuth、便于维护和升级。文档应描述每个资源的用途、
结语
RESTful API的设计原则涵盖了资源导向、包括URI、确保只有授权用户能够访问敏感资源。通过URI,确保格式清晰。为了确保API的变化不会破坏现有客户端应用,开发者可以构建出高效、更新或删除资源的操作。POST用于创建资源,此外,旨在帮助开发者构建高效、每次请求都是独立的,从而提升App后端接口的质量和用户体验。也可以是集合或控制器。开发者应使用HTTPS协议来加密数据传输,用户资源的URI可能是`/users`。访问方式以及可用的HTTP方法和参数等。
例如,标准的HTTP方法、即服务器不保存任何客户端请求的信息。HTTP方法、以便服务器能够正确处理。响应格式以及示例请求和响应。
7. 安全性
安全性是RESTful API设计的关键。开发者应合理设计数据库,RESTful API凭借其简洁性、通过`POST /users`创建新用户。
例如,PUT用于更新资源,同时,通过`PUT /users/{ id}`更新用户信息,这种设计方式直观且易于客户端理解和使用。客户端可以执行获取、可靠且易于维护的后端接口,灵活性和可扩展性,请求方法、id="infoTrade_content">App后端接口开发至关重要。合适的HTTP状态码、这种设计方式不仅直观,商品等实体,服务器应返回200状态码。
常见的版本控制方法包括在URI中包含版本号(如`/v1/users`)或使用自定义请求头(如`Accept: application/vnd.example.v2+json`)。并在各类应用中得到了广泛应用。确保数据传输安全。无状态性要求客户端在每次请求时提供足够的信息,无状态性、JWT等,401(Unauthorized)、每个资源都通过唯一的标识符(URI)来访问。限制API访问权限,通过`GET /users/{ id}`获取特定用户,实现身份验证和授权机制,降低学习和使用成本。提高处理速度。通过增加新的资源或操作来轻松扩展API功能。以便客户端正确理解和处理。使用Markdown格式编写文档,

性能是RESTful API设计的重要指标。需要引入版本控制。同时,
2. 无状态性
RESTful API遵循无状态原则,
3. 标准的HTTP方法
RESTful API使用标准的HTTP方法来表示对资源的操作:GET用于获取资源,

详细的API文档是RESTful API的重要组成部分。通过`DELETE /users/{ id}`删除用户。资源的集合通常使用复数形式表示,
6. 可扩展性和版本控制
RESTful API应具有良好的可扩展性,请求参数、考虑使用CDN等加速技术来降低网络延迟。此外,开发者应确保使用正确的HTTP方法,订单、这有助于开发者平滑地迁移和更新API,展示如何使用API。
分享到:
温馨提示:以上内容和图片整理于网络,仅供参考,希望对您有帮助!如有侵权行为请联系删除!